Differences What are the advantages of each
| |||||||
Much newer manufacturing process | 40 nm | vs | 180 nm | A newer manufacturing process allows for a more powerful, yet cooler running processor | |||
---|---|---|---|---|---|---|---|
Significantly more l2 cache | 1 MB | vs | 0.25 MB | 4x more l2 cache; more data can be stored in the l2 cache for quick access later | |||
Has a NX bit | Yes | vs | No | Somewhat common; Prevents a common class of security exploits | |||
Higher clock speed | 1.6 GHz | vs | 1.33 GHz | More than 20% higher clock speed | |||
Much better overclocked clock speed (Air) | 3.5 GHz | vs | 1.64 GHz | Around 2.2x better overclocked clock speed (Air) | |||
More l2 cache per core | 0.5 MB/core | vs | 0.25 MB/core | 2x more l2 cache per core | |||
More cores | 2 | vs | 1 | Twice as many cores; run more applications at once | |||
Much better overclocked clock speed (Water) | 3.5 GHz | vs | 1.33 GHz | Around 2.8x better overclocked clock speed (Water) | |||
| |||||||
CPUBoss is not aware of any important advantages of the Athlon MP 1500+ vs the E 350. | |||||||
